How it works

Calcium supports bone mineralization by helping deposit minerals into your bone structure, and it aids neuromuscular relaxation by supporting muscle and nerve signaling [NIH ODS]. Think of it as the structural building block for your skeleton and a regulator for your nervous system.

Safety profile

FDA received 592,059 total adverse event reports across all supplements, though data for this specific product is not available. High levels of calcium in the blood and urine can cause poor muscle tone, poor kidney function, low phosphate levels, constipation, nausea, weight loss, extreme tiredness, frequent need to urinate, abnormal heart rhythms, and a high risk of death from heart disease [NIH ODS].

Our recommendation

Calcium can reduce the absorption of several medications, including bisphosphonates, tetracycline antibiotics, fluoroquinolone antibiotics, levothyroxine, and phenytoin [NIH ODS]. You should take calcium supplements separately from these medications. Consult your healthcare provider to assess your total daily calcium intake and avoid exceeding recommended levels.

How to Read This Label

Supplement labels contain several key sections regulated by the FDA:

  • Serving Size — The recommended amount per dose. Always check this — some products require multiple capsules per serving.
  • Amount Per Serving — Shows the quantity of each nutrient in the product, typically in IU (International Units), mg (milligrams), or mcg (micrograms).
  • % Daily Value (%DV) — Indicates how much a nutrient in a serving contributes to a daily diet. 5% DV or less is low; 20% DV or more is high.
  • Other Ingredients — Lists inactive ingredients like fillers, binders, and capsule materials (e.g., gelatin, cellulose, magnesium stearate).
  • Suggested Use — The manufacturer's recommended directions for taking the supplement, including timing and dosage.
